  • Product: The Sims 4
    Platform: PC
    Which language are you playing the game in? English
    How often does the bug occur? Randomly, impossible to predict
    What expansions, game packs, and stuff packs do you have installed? All expansion/game packs, Toddler, Fitness, Vintage Glamour, Kids Room, Romantic Garden, Spooky and Cool Kitchen stuff packs.
    Steps: How can we find the bug ourselves? Play the vet career.
    What happens when the bug occurs? After successfully treating a pet, my active Sim does not autonomously bill the owner. Clicking the pet and choosing "bill owner" does not work either, the interaction drops from the queue.
    What do you expect to see? Some Goddamn money.
    Have you installed any customization with the game, e.g. Custom Content or Mods? Yes, but I disabled them and the glitch continued.
    Did this issue appear after a specific patch or change you made to your system? No
    Additional information: This occurs in the EA made clinic in Brindleton Bay, in a brand new, post-installation save. Repairing the game via Origin made no difference. It happens even if just one pet is currently being treated.
    HOWEVER. I do take the household pets with me. I keep them there throughout the day rather than sending them home.
    My save starts with my entire household at the clinic (closed), so I sent them home and then sent my vet back to it alone. Opened it up, treated the first pet that came in and still no joy. I made a brand new save of one Sim on his own, bought the EA clinic and the first patient was successfully treated and billed!
    After being open for 11 hours, my tester Sim saw 6 patients and billed all the owners successfully. I'd be lying if I said I wasn't paranoid about getting the same error again, given how unpredictable its been already (I've had several successful days with household pets on the lot before). But fingers crossed not bringing household pets to the lot helps.

    Hey there, 

    Wanted to add a little to this in case it helps out. I was having this same issue. I ran a vet the first day with no issues. The second I kept having the issue that after treatment I simply wouldn't bill the patient. It would not bill on auto like usual and I also couldn't bill when selecting the option afterwards. The third day I initially had the same issue but noticed something. 

    I realized I was using Ultra speed to hurry through the vet animations. I stopped and so did the bill issue. Obviously, this may be independent to my game but any time I use Ultra speed and it lands on that treatment phase it seems to break the auto animation of billing and finishing the exam. I noticed that it also broke my employees animation string but they seemed to be able to fix it after some time passed.

    A little update from me:

    I ran my clinic for two days without any pets, it was fine. Then two days with just my cat and it was also fine. But when I took my dog to the clinic, billing broke in the afternoon of the second day. 

    The dog arrived on lot with enitre family and did not leave it. The only thing different between dway 1 and 2 (my sims stayed on the lot for the night) was that I took my dog for a long walk and ran some training courses with it (which opens a mini social events, no?).

    Travel to home and back fixed the glitch for me straight away this time.

    On the day of the dog test my sims were going to work too (so leaving and re/entering lot), but I am not sure if it changed anything.
